Climate Change Events 2025
The year 2025 has been marked by unprecedented climate-related events that have demonstrated the escalating impact of climate change on global weather patterns and human communities. From devastating floods and landslides to extreme heatwaves and wildfires, the year has provided stark evidence of how climate change is reshaping our world and challenging our ability to adapt. Southeast Asia experienced some of the most severe climate-related disasters of 2025. From September to December, countries including Indonesia, Malaysia, Thailand, Vietnam, the Philippines, and Sri Lanka faced catastrophic floods and landslides. These disasters resulted in over 2,000 fatalities and displaced more than 2.1 million people, creating a humanitarian crisis of enormous scale. The events were linked to heavy rainfall from cyclones such as Senyar and Ditwah, with climate change and environmental degradation cited as contributing factors. Cyclone Ditwah, which formed in late November, had particularly devastating impacts on Sri Lanka and parts of the Bay of Bengal. The storm's development was influenced by favorable conditions like high sea surface temperatures, which are directly associated with climate change. Europe experienced multiple severe heatwaves between April and September 2025, with temperatures reaching up to 50.5°C in Silopi, Turkey. These extreme temperatures led to over 16,500 estimated deaths and fueled numerous wildfires across the continent. The heatwaves in Europe contributed to widespread wildfires in Mediterranean countries, resulting in at least 30 fatalities, hundreds of injuries, and the evacuation of over 100,000 individuals. These wildfires destroyed homes, forests, and ecosystems, creating long-term environmental and economic impacts. North America also experienced significant climate-related disasters in 2025. Starting on December 8, an atmospheric river caused severe flooding in Western Washington, USA, and the Fraser Valley in British Columbia, Canada. The event led to the displacement of over 100,000 people in Washington alone, demonstrating how climate change is affecting regions that may not have previously experienced such extreme events. Atmospheric rivers, which are becoming more intense due to climate change, represent a growing threat to communities in the Pacific Northwest. Texas experienced catastrophic flash flooding in early July, with the Texas Hill Country hit particularly hard by torrential rainfall that resulted in at least 135 deaths. This event followed a prolonged drought, illustrating the phenomenon of hydroclimate whiplash, where extreme dry periods are succeeded by intense rainfall. This pattern, which is becoming more common due to climate change, creates particular challenges for communities that must prepare for both drought and flooding, often in rapid succession. The European Union's Copernicus Climate Change Service projected that 2025 would be the second or third-hottest year on record, with global temperatures exceeding 1.5°C above pre-industrial levels for the third consecutive year. The events of 2025 have also highlighted the importance of resilience and adaptation. Communities around the world have had to respond to unprecedented disasters, developing new strategies for preparation, response, and recovery. These efforts demonstrate human ingenuity and determination, but they also reveal the limits of adaptation when faced with increasingly extreme events. The scale of displacement and destruction in 2025 shows that adaptation alone cannot solve the climate crisis; mitigation through reducing greenhouse gas emissions remains essential.
